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Incorrect slug for Kyrgyz locale #5059

Open
obulat opened this issue Oct 21, 2024 · 0 comments · May be fixed by #5177
Open

Incorrect slug for Kyrgyz locale #5059

obulat opened this issue Oct 21, 2024 · 0 comments · May be fixed by #5177
Labels
📄 aspect: text Concerns the textual material in the repository 🛠 goal: fix Bug fix 🟩 priority: low Low priority and doesn't need to be rushed 🧱 stack: frontend Related to the Nuxt frontend

Comments

@obulat
Copy link
Contributor

obulat commented Oct 21, 2024

Description

Kyrgyz locale should have ky as slug, but in Openverse we incorrectly use kir.

According to Chrome for Developers documentation, hreflang should use ISO 639-1 code for language, which is ky 1, 2.

This value comes from GlotPress:

https://github.com/GlotPress/GlotPress/blob/0de4f9656a954132becffbccca8cc336143c93e2/locales/locales.php#L1604-L1614

Screenshots

The error as reported by Lighthouse:

Image

Additional context

The latest change to Kyrgyz locale properties in GlotPress were done in Update Kyrgyz locale information. However, the changes don't fully match the locale editor request.

Footnotes

  1. https://en.wikipedia.org/wiki/List_of_ISO_639_language_codes

  2. https://www.loc.gov/standards/iso639-2/php/langcodes_name.php?iso_639_1=ky

@obulat obulat added 📄 aspect: text Concerns the textual material in the repository 🛠 goal: fix Bug fix 🟩 priority: low Low priority and doesn't need to be rushed 🧱 stack: frontend Related to the Nuxt frontend labels Oct 21, 2024
@openverse-bot openverse-bot moved this to 📋 Backlog in Openverse Backlog Oct 21, 2024
@obulat obulat linked a pull request Nov 22, 2024 that will close this issue
8 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
📄 aspect: text Concerns the textual material in the repository 🛠 goal: fix Bug fix 🟩 priority: low Low priority and doesn't need to be rushed 🧱 stack: frontend Related to the Nuxt frontend
Projects
Status: 📋 Backlog
Development

Successfully merging a pull request may close this issue.

1 participant